大一新生如何準備acm?

時間 2021-05-31 05:47:46

1樓:

首先掌握一門語言,推薦c與c++。接著除了刷題以外還要紮實學習對應知識。比如很多題目考的是數論博弈論圖論群論組合數學概率。。。。。。所以千萬不要丟棄其他課程來專學這個。

然後就是毅力與堅持了。這玩意兒一定是不簡單的,但是只要你堅持,必然有收穫。要能忍受的住一天甚至兩三天才做出來一題,但是這一題的精髓盡數掌握。

不要貪快,而是真正紮實掌握除語言和演算法外的知識,尤其是數學思想。刷題練速度是後期鞏固與提高做的事。

2樓:

無論考研還是就業,我都強烈建議去ACM比賽裡歷練一下,哪怕最後沒堅持下來拿好成績,對你的專業能力也是乙個很大的提高。

ACM的話主要是用C++程式設計,所以這個一定要學好,一些比較複雜的資料結構和演算法得能實現。

練習的話,我們學校集訓隊一開始是在用劉汝佳的《演算法競賽入門經典》和配套的《訓練指南》的。你從這本書開始看,然後去UVa上做那本書的題就好(如果上不去可以從Virtual Judge上做)。

之後的訓練和學習方案等你進了集訓隊再定就好。

大一新生如何準備雅思?

我就說嘛 大一其實還早啦,到了大二準備也不錯,可以先考個四六級。想要6.5的分數,如果四級570以上或者六級520以上,那對於你來說難度不是很大,但是國外的雅思和國內的英語是完全不同的考試體系,考察的側重點也是不一樣,雅思的四科都有自己的評分標準,尤其體現在口語和寫作上的區別。這也是國內考生偏弱的兩...

大一新生如何自學JavaScript

我的學習方法 對於任何一種技術,先用,再學。拿 js 舉例子,找乙個自己感興趣,做得下去的小專案,甭管會不會,先依樣畫葫蘆寫就是了,重複兩三次這個過程,這時你應該對 js 有自己的理解了,可以選擇一些書來看,我當時看的是 你不知道的js 著重研究你與書中觀點不一致的地方,帶著疑問繼續深入。 tony...

大一新生如何選擇Mac

麥子 推薦MBP 13。要用四年電腦使用頻率還是很高的,MBA的螢幕你不會想看四年。MB過於追求輕薄犧牲了太多了,12的螢幕看著也是累的。MBP 15太大沒必要,當然如果預算夠的話就直接上。 陳同學 買了mac你就別想打遊戲了,老老實實學習吧 我也大一,目前在用乞丐版mba13寸,除了螢幕素質差點,...